Twin-Turbocharged S55 Precision and M DCT
At the heart of this machine is the twin-turbocharged 3.0-liter S55 inline-six, an engine praised for its rapid power delivery and high-revving nature. The powerplant was factory rated at 425 hp/431 PS and 406 lb-ft/550 Nm, sent to the rear wheels via a seven-speed M DCT dual-clutch transmission. To manage this output, the car is equipped with an electronically controlled Active M differential and an Adaptive M suspension. Braking performance is equally impressive, featuring blue-finished M-branded calipers over cross-drilled and ventilated rotors, providing consistent stopping power under demanding conditions.
